Known as 'Sugar City,' Orange Walk offers riverside adventures and Maya ruins exploration at nearby Lamanai Archaeological Reserve. Sample the town's famous street tacos while arranging guided tours to spot wildlife in the surrounding jungle waterways.

Adventure

Explore the stunning Lamanai Archaeological Reserve, where ancient Mayan ruins await amidst lush jungles. Experience thrilling boat rides along the New River and enjoy birdwatching, spotting exotic species as you navigate through serene waterways and vibrant landscapes.

  • Independence Plaza: This vibrant square is the heart of Orange Walk, offering a blend of local culture and city vibes. It's a perfect spot to relax, people-watch, and experience the lively atmosphere of the town.
  • Banquitas House of Culture: As a local history museum, Banquitas showcases the rich heritage of the area. Visitors can explore exhibits that highlight the traditions and stories of the community, immersing themselves in Belizean culture.
  • Fort Cairns Flagpole: This historic monument stands as a symbol of the town's past. The flagpole offers a glimpse into the region’s history while providing a picturesque backdrop for photographs and reflection.

Best time to go to Orange Walk

The best time to visit Orange Walk is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. August is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

What's the seasonal weather like in Orange Walk?
The hottest months are usually May and August with an average temp of 81°F, while the coldest months are January and December with an average of 75°F. The rainiest months in Orange Walk are June, September, October, and August, with each month seeing an average of 8 inches of rainfall.
